    Abstract: The present invention relates to a construction block and a wall made up of at least two such superimposed blocks. The construction block is characterised in that it comprises a beam with at least one alveolus corner area, the beam passing through the block from its lower face toward its upper face and extending, in a first direction of its cross-section, over part of a longitudinal wall and, in a second direction of its cross-section, over a part of a transverse wall, the at least one protrusion being formed by one end of the beam. Application in the construction field, in particular for a wall-type structure.

    Abstract: Files located on local or remote storage device are retrieved by determining that a link attachment of an electronic communication received at a computer device matches a pointer of a file directory structure of the computer device. The pointer allows retrieving within the file directory structure a file link and file identification information, and then accessing a file at a local or remote storage device by the file link and using the file identification information.

    Abstract: An email method and system. The method includes receiving by a computing system, an email addressed to a recipient. The computing system retrieves from an internal table of files, a file link and an ID associated with an attached file attached to the email. The file link points to a location within the computing system for the attached file. The computing system removed the attached file from the email. The computing system generates a copy of the email and places the file link and the ID in the copy of the email. The computing system retrieves and stores identification data for the recipient. The computing system determines a total file size for all files being accessed by the recipient. The computing system determines if the file total size exceeds a file size threshold. The computing system transmits the copy of the email comprising the file link and the ID.
